420 clinics specializing in Neurosurgery providing treatment of Neurosyphilis Neurosyphilis is a late-stage infection of syphilis that affects the nervous system. It can cause various neurological symptoms, such as cognitive impairment, abnormal gait, and sensory disturbances, if left untreated. disease worldwide.
